Output 311a70cca67e9930632413b02ee864152870e6a78ed5ea5a563b768803062303:25

value
980201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d678da2633f55bc23dbf9d6149be6ff7784a33d0 OP_EQUAL
address
3MF3JYqZshh8aVM2Dh8pweZwmfPpmiMDFA
transaction
311a70cca67e9930632413b02ee864152870e6a78ed5ea5a563b768803062303
spent
true